Orrin Fletcher was a MechWarrior in the Black Widow Company Fire Lance in Wolf's Dragoons under commanding officer Stacy Church.[1]
History[edit]
Orrin Fletcher was a member of the resistance cell led by fellow Wolf's Dragoons MechWarrior Francine; he joined the Black Widow Company shortly after she did.[1]
Personal description[edit]
At a young age Orrin was described as coldly competent and deadly as a MechWarrior. He is an engaging man who enjoys old-style stand-up comedy routines and watching trivid comedies. While piloting a BattleMech he becomes surly, silent, and can be prone to episodes of rage.[1]
BattleMechs[edit]
While operating in the resistance cell on Outreach, Orrin piloted a Lineholder. After joining the Black Widow Company, he switched to a Dervish that was captured from the Broadsword Legion. He calls this Mech Onager; it was originally built in or around the year 2872.[1]
